Buying Guide: How to Choose a Camping Wagon

Choosing the best camping wagons comes down to matching the wagon's strengths to your real use case. A beach weekend demands different wheels than a base-camp family trip, and a sedan driver has different folded-size constraints than an SUV owner. Here is how to think through the decision.

Weight Capacity vs Practical Load

Capacity ratings are not the same as practical load. A 500 lb rating on a heavy-duty wagon sounds impressive, but if you load it past 250 lbs on rough terrain, the wheels and frame will feel every bump. For most family camping trips, 150 to 250 pounds is realistic. Heavier loads call for the heavy-duty picks like the Sekey 300L or TIMBER RIDGE 400L.

Wheel Size and Terrain Performance

Wheel size is the single biggest factor in how a wagon rides on rough ground. Our testing found that 7-inch all-terrain wheels handle sand, gravel, and lumpy grass far better than the smaller 4- to 5-inch plastic wheels found on budget wagons. If your camping involves soft surfaces or roots, prioritize wheel size over weight capacity.

Folded Dimensions and Vehicle Fit

Folded size determines whether the wagon is the one you actually use or the one that lives in the garage. Measure your trunk with the rear seats up before you buy. The ROSONG and Blomoba fit small sedans, while the heavy-duty double-deckers like the TIMBER RIDGE 400L need an SUV or larger.

Frame Material and Long-Term Durability

Alloy steel frames resist bending better than wireframe budget wagons, and 600D Oxford or 600D polyester fabric outlasts 300D fabric by a wide margin. Wirecutter's five-year test of the Mac Sports wagon confirms what our three-month test showed: heavier fabrics and steel frames simply hold up longer.

Brakes, Canopies, and Accessories

Wheel brakes matter more than most buyers expect. They keep the wagon parked on slopes, which is a real safety issue at boat ramps and sloped campsites. Canopies, cup holders, and side pockets are nice-to-haves. If you camp with kids, look for a removable fabric that washes easily after muddy weekends.

Common Wagon Failures and How to Avoid Them

The most common failure we saw in reviews and on our own units was loose hardware. Multi-tool checks before each trip take five minutes and prevent the kind of mid-trip breakdowns that ruin a weekend. Fabric mildew is the second biggest issue. Always dry the wagon before folding it back into a trunk or garage. Forum users on r/CampingGear consistently call out wheel wobble as the early warning sign of a frame bending under overload.

What Terrain Can a Camping Wagon Handle?

This is one of the top questions buyers ask, and the answer depends on the wagon's wheel system. Pavement and grass are easy for almost every wagon on this list. Gravel is where wheel size starts to matter, and the 7-inch wheels on the Sekey, TIMBER RIDGE, and Originsure wagons handle it noticeably better than smaller wheels.

Sand is the hardest surface. Standard plastic wheels dig in and leave you stuck. All-terrain wheels with wide treads, like the ones on the Hikenture and Originsure, perform much better on soft sand. For dedicated beach camping, consider the Originsure or Hikenture as your primary pick. Mud is similar: it punishes narrow wheels and rewards wide-tread tires.

National Park trails are a special case. Most paved campground loops accept wagons freely. Hiking trails generally do not. Check the specific park's regulations before you plan to drag a wagon down a trail.

How much weight can a camping wagon hold?

Most camping wagons are rated between 150 and 660 pounds. Mac Sports and similar entry-level wagons typically max out around 150 pounds, mid-range wagons like the Amazon Basics and ROSONG handle 220 to 265 pounds, and heavy-duty wagons like the Sekey 300L and Originsure reach 500 to 660 pounds. Practical load on rough terrain is usually half the rated capacity.

Can you take a wagon camping in national parks?

Most paved campground loops in national parks allow wagons, but backcountry trails typically do not. Check the specific park's regulations before you plan to haul a wagon down a trail. State parks are usually more permissive than national parks, but rangers can ask you to leave a trail if the wagon is damaging the path.
